语法
DateTime.From(value as any, optional culture as nullable text) as nullable datetime
关于
从给定的 value 返回 datetime 值。 还可以提供可选 culture(例如“en-US”)。 如果给定的 value 为 null,则 DateTime.From 返回 null。 如果给定的 value 为 datetime,则返回 value。 可以将以下类型的值转换为 datetime 值:
text:文本表示形式的datetime值。 有关详细信息,请参阅 DateTime.FromText。date:一个datetime,具有作为日期部分的value和作为时间部分的12:00:00 AM。datetimezone:value的本地datetime等效值。time:一个datetime,具有作为日期部分的0的 OLE 自动化日期的等效日期,以及作为时间部分的value。number:等效于value表示的 OLE 自动化日期的datetime。
如果 value 为任何其他类型,则返回错误。
示例 1
将 #time(06, 45, 12) 转换为 datetime 值。
使用情况
DateTime.From(#time(06, 45, 12))
输出
#datetime(1899, 12, 30, 06, 45, 12)
示例 2
将 #date(1975, 4, 4) 转换为 datetime 值。
使用情况
DateTime.From(#date(1975, 4, 4))
输出
#datetime(1975, 4, 4, 0, 0, 0)